Invitation to Nature Day at Jaunmokas Palace! Under magnifying glass - water

16.04.2018 11:04

You might think – what can be easier understood than the notion about water? What can be easier and self-evident? But still, water is a total world – in nature, in human houses, in plants and how surprising is life in water! Thus, on 9 May the Jaunmokas Palace organises the third Nature Day, this time with a name “Waterlife”.

Schoolchildren will get to know the multiple angles of water life with the help of specialists from the Latvian Institute of Aquatic Ecology, the Water Research laboratory of Riga Technical University, the Nature Conservation Agency, the Institute for Environmental Solutions and Jaunmokas Palace. The themes examined will be about the saltines of water and sea inhabitants, water composition and its treatment options, freshwater insects, life under water, water birds and other themes. There might be also some surprises!

We invite 4th-9th grade schoolchildren from Tukums district to participate in the event! Event will take place on the 9 May – in groups up to 20 persons at 9:30 AM the 4th-6th grade students will go on the “Waterlife” research, but at 1:30 PM the 7th-9th grade students.
